Graphinica (グラフィニカ) is a Japanese animation and photography studio established in 2009 after editing house Q-Tec bought out GONZO's Digimation subsidiary. The studio has provided animation, CGI, compositing and effects work for numerous projects; including entries in both the Xenoblade Chronicles and Sonic The Hedgehog franchises, Gamera Rebirth, Expelled From Paradise, Tokyo Mew Mew New, Record of Ragnarok, Vivy: Fluorite Eye's Song and Actas's Girls Und Panzer series. The studio is also a regular partner with Studio Trigger, collaborating with them on SSSS.Gridman, its followup SSSS.Dynazenon, Cyberpunk: Edgerunners and Delicious in Dungeon.

They would provide animation composite and effects services for Trigger on their short for the Transformers franchise.
